Chapter 1: Beyond the Core Experience - Visual and Quality-of-Life Enhancements
A primary and immensely popular category of mods focuses on refining the game's presentation and smoothing out its interactive elements. Visual mods serve as a powerful testament to the community's desire for aesthetic control. These range from subtle reshade presets that adjust color grading and contrast to emulate different cinematic styles, to complete texture overhauls that sharpen environmental details, character models, and iconic lightsaber hilts. Players can install mods that remove the film grain or motion blur effects, catering to personal preference for a cleaner image. Others might seek to alter character appearances, providing Cal with alternative hairstyles or outfits not available in the base game, or even restoring content found in game files.
Equally crucial are quality-of-life modifications. These mods address specific friction points identified by the community. A quintessential example is the implementation of a proper save system, bypassing the checkpoint-only structure for those who desire more flexibility. Navigation mods might add permanent objective markers or enhance the map's functionality. Combat can be fine-tuned with mods that adjust parry windows, enemy aggression, or even disable certain enemy types that players find overly tedious. These enhancements do not seek to reinvent the game but to polish it, creating a more tailored and comfortable journey through its challenges.
Chapter 2: Unleashing Creativity - Gameplay Overhauls and New Adventures
The most transformative mods for Jedi: Survivor venture beyond refinement into the realm of reinvention. Gameplay overhaul mods can fundamentally change the rules of engagement. Imagine a mod that rebalances the entire skill tree, introducing new stances or altering the properties of existing ones. Difficulty mods can push the game's combat to its absolute limits, creating a "Dark Souls-like" intensity with more lethal enemies and stricter mechanics, or conversely, create a purely narrative-focused experience with reduced challenge. Some mods experiment with physics, gravity, or movement speed, allowing Cal to traverse the landscapes of Koboh in entirely new, often chaotic, ways.
The pinnacle of modding ambition lies in the creation of new content. While fully-fledged story expansions are complex, the community has demonstrated remarkable ingenuity. Modders can create new cosmetic items, reskin enemies into classic Star Wars foes, or alter level geometry to open up sequence-breaks. The potential for new combat arenas, boss rushes, or even original puzzle scenarios, though challenging, represents the frontier of what is possible. These mods shift the player's role from participant to co-creator, actively building upon the foundation laid by Respawn Entertainment.
Chapter 3: The Tools and the Community - Foundations of the Modding Galaxy
This flourishing mod scene does not exist in a vacuum. It is built upon the dedicated work of tool creators who develop the essential software needed to unpack, edit, and repackage the game's assets. Tools like mod managers, specifically designed for Jedi: Survivor, have become indispensable, allowing users to install, organize, and toggle mods with ease, preventing conflicts and simplifying the process. These utilities lower the barrier to entry, enabling a wider audience to enjoy mods without requiring technical expertise.
The community itself is the engine of this ecosystem. Platforms like Nexus Mods serve as centralized hubs where modders publish their work, receive feedback, and collaborate. Detailed documentation, troubleshooting guides, and active forums are the lifeblood of the scene. This collaborative spirit ensures that knowledge is shared, problems are solved collectively, and the overall quality of mods continuously improves. The relationship between mod creators and users is symbiotic, driven by a shared passion for the game and a collective desire to explore its untapped potential.
